
Housing sales in October dropped significantly compared to last year. Beylikdüzü in Istanbul, Çankaya in Ankara and Osmangazi in Bursa were the most popular locations.
While housing sales decreased by 8.7 percent to 93 thousand 761 in October compared to the same period of the previous year, it decreased by 14.3 percent in 10 months to 993 thousand 835.
While mortgaged house sales across Turkey decreased by 58 percent to 5,577, the share of mortgaged sales in total decreased to 5.9 percent.
Rental prices have decreased.
While there was no increase in sales prices across Turkey in October compared to the previous month, rental housing prices decreased by 4 percent. There was a 4 percent decrease in rental prices in the previous month. The trend of searching for houses for rent and sale increased in favor of houses for sale in October, and 56 percent of the searches were for houses for sale and 44 percent for houses for rent.
While Istanbul ranks first among the cities where most housing is sought, in October, housing prices for sale in Istanbul decreased by 1 percent and rentals decreased by 3 percent compared to the previous month.
Most popular districts
In the top 10 most searched houses, the prices of houses for sale decreased in 4 cities and rental houses decreased in 6 cities. The province where rents decreased the most was Antalya with 6 percent. Beylikdüzü was the leader in the housing search ranking among districts, followed by Çankaya and Bursa Osmangazi.
